Description

Cozy apartment in the center of Herent

This cozy apartment, featuring a spacious terrace, is perfect for those looking for a move-in ready home in a prime location. You enter through the entrance hall, equipped with a guest toilet, which opens into the living area with open kitchen. Thanks to the large windows, you can enjoy plenty of natural light here. Adjacent to this is the bedroom with bathroom. The bathroom is equipped with a sink and shower. In short, a practical and pleasant layout. A big plus is the large terrace, providing a pleasant outdoor space. With an EPC label B, the apartment is also energy efficient. You can easily park your car in the accompanying parking space. Located at the Herent train station, it is within walking distance of shops, schools, a bakery, and public transport. In addition, the access roads and highway ramp are easily accessible. When you are going to sell or rent out a property, you must be able to provide an EPC or energy performance certificate. This certificate shows the buyer or tenant how energy efficient your property is.

It is not compulsory to have your heating oil tank inspected when you sell your property. After all, the transfer of ownership of your property is not linked to an inspection of your heating oil tank. That said, the heating oil tank does have to be compulsorily inspected at a number of other times.
